Output b8e66f86dcba5b9c4b26853d261a85a44ba0a75795d78244998227600259adbc:154

value
354294
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 58598d6ffb47896189e5605893927e4c5be896e094e094a065dd1b90b4b1bb8c
address
bc1ptpvc6mlmg7ykrz09vpvf8yn7f3d739hqjnsffgr9m5depd93hwxqxvcjgr
transaction
b8e66f86dcba5b9c4b26853d261a85a44ba0a75795d78244998227600259adbc
spent
true